Council to consider easement agreement, deeds of dedication for Sturbridge lot and subdivision streets
Summary
Staff said two resolutions — a storm-sewer easement for a single-family lot on Sturbridge Drive and deeds of dedication for subdivision streets — will be placed on the October agenda after staff finishes final legal checks.
Borough staff told Franklin Park Council at an October work session they will place two separate resolutions on the borough—s upcoming regular meeting agenda: a storm-sewer easement agreement for a single-family residence on Sturbridge Drive and deeds of dedication for streets in a phased subdivision that were part of post-litigation settlement terms.
